A brand-new Star Wars retcon has revealed new details about the canon origins of Darth Vader's dark side Force-sensitive group of Imperial Inquisitors. Although the Inquisitors were a relatively late addition to Star Wars movies and TV shows, they have become increasingly present on-screen, and their popularity only seems to be growing. The Inquisitors have now appeared in both animation and live-action, in shows including Star Wars Rebels, Star Wars: Tales of the Empire, and Obi-Wan Kenobi.

Star Wars: The Bad Batch also revealed that some children were being kidnapped for other nefarious projects, including Project Necromancer, which was meant to shore up Palpatine's eventual resurrection.

"Eventually, the Inquisitorius starts Project Harvester to find Force-attuned beings to train into future Inquisitors. The group also tries to convert any surviving Jedi, but kills any that refuse."
